Output ef4a134d6788db8e340c93568e5e415dffa5414eb3b1dc05d97d50f137ca9663:0

value
174260051
script pubkey
OP_0 OP_PUSHBYTES_20 dc6bf86354105de2fcd9868a2b0376d6731cb92f
address
b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
transaction
ef4a134d6788db8e340c93568e5e415dffa5414eb3b1dc05d97d50f137ca9663
confirmations
212294
spent
true